Numerical modelling is used to analyze the transport of cadmium in response to an extreme rainfall event. The cadmium transport through the soil profile was simulated by the one-dimensional dual-permeability model, which assumes the existence of two mutually communicating domains: the soil matrix domain and the preferential flow domain. The model is based on Richards’ equation for water flow and advection-dispersion equation for solute transport. A modified batch technique allowed us to consider domain specific sorption, i.e. each of the domains has its own distribution coefficient. The dual-permeability model predicts that the cadmium can be transported substantially below the root zone after the storm. On the other hand, classical single permeability approach predicted that almost all applied cadmium stays retained near the soil surface.
